Your mortgage application is processed once you have had an offer accepted on a property. However, you can get a ‘Decision in Principle’ beforehand to confirm that you have been pre-approved for a mortgage. This can help speed up the mortgage process. A ‘Decision in Principle’ is a document we will provide confirming that you will be able to borrow a certain amount subject to a full assessment when you apply. The amount may change once a full review is carried out.
You can use this document to confirm with the vendor that you have been pre-approved for a mortgage.
